When Does Assassin’s Creed Mirage Release?

Assassin’s Creed Mirage will release on Thursday, October 5, 2023, for PlayStation 4, PlayStation 5, Xbox One, Xbox Series X/S and PC via the Epic Games Store and the Ubisoft Store. Players can also subscribe to Ubisoft+ to access the game at launch as well.

The game was originally releasing a week later on October 12, 2023, but the developers announced that the game had gone gold via X (Twitter) earlier today.

What is Assassin’s Creed Mirage?

Assassin’s Creed Mirage is a soft reboot of the series, drawing strong inspiration from the original Assassin’s Creed games with Altair and Ezio. Developed by Ubisoft Bordeaux, the game is set in ninth-century Baghdad and offers a condensed, narrative-driven action-adventure experience, featuring the protagonist Basim.

From what we have seen so far, Mirage seems to be shorter and less expansive than the recent Assassin’s Creed Valhalla. While the game can be completed in 20 hours, players will immerse themselves in the classic parkour, stealth, and assassination gameplay elements that defined the first games in the Assassin’s Creed series.
